Introduction of the IELTS Exam
The IELTS exam evaluates 4 crucial language skills: Listening, Reading, Writing, and Speaking. Prospects can pick between 2 kinds of IELTS tests: [IELTS Certificate For Sale In Dubai](http://112.124.40.88:5510/online-ielts-exam-dubai8999) Academic and IELTS General Training. The option mainly depends upon the function of their English efficiency evaluation.

Comprehending the exam structure is essential for reliable preparation. The IELTS includes four areas, each developed to examine various skills.
1. ListeningPeriod: Approximately 30 minutesFormat: 4 sections, with 40 items in totalAbilities Assessed: Understanding spoken English in numerous contexts, native accents, and daily situations.SectionInformationSection 1A discussion between 2 speakers (e.g., booking a hotel).Area 2A monologue (e.g., a speech about regional centers).Area 3A conversation amongst as much as 4 speakers (e.g., a conversation about scholastic topics).Section 4A monologue on a scholastic subject (e.g., a lecture).2. ReadingDuration: 60 minutesFormat: 3 areas, with 40 products in totalAbilities Assessed: Reading comprehension of different texts, consisting of facts and opinions.Test TypeContentIELTS Academic3 long texts drawn from books, journals, papers, and magazines.IELTS General Training3 sections; initially section includes short texts, the 2nd concentrates on workplace-related texts, and the 3rd involves a longer text.3. WritingDuration: 60 minutesFormat: 2 jobsSkills Assessed: Writing coherence, argumentation, and grammar.Test TypeTask 1Job 2IELTS AcademicExplain visual details (graphs, charts, and so on).Write an essay reacting to a point of view, argument, or problem.IELTS General TrainingCompose a letter (official, semi-formal, or informal).Compose an essay on a given subject.4. SpeakingDuration: 11-- 14 minutesFormat: 3 partsSkills Assessed: Spoken English skills in different contexts.PartDetailsPart 1Intro and interview (individual concerns).Part 2Long turn (speaking for 1-- 2 minutes on an offered topic).Part 3Discussion (more abstract questions related to Part 2).Scoring
The [IELTS Dubai](http://111.9.31.174:10007/ielts-exam-fees-in-dubai5016) is scored on a band scale from 0 to 9, where each band corresponds to a particular level of English efficiency. Prospects receive a band score for each section in addition to an overall score, which is an average of the four sections.

1. The number of times can I take the IELTS exam?Candidates can take the IELTS several times, as there is no limitation. However, it is advisable to thoroughly prepare before retaking the test.
2. What is the validity duration for IELTS ratings?IELTS ratings stand for 2 years. Test-takers need to ensure their ratings are existing when getting universities or migration.
3. Can I request a re-evaluation of my IELTS score?Yes, prospects can get an 'Enquiry on Results' to have their ratings reassessed. This service sustains a fee and might take a number of weeks.
4. Is there a minimum score required for universities?Each university has its score requirements, differing by program. It is essential for candidates to check the particular requirements of the institutions they are using to.
5. What identification do I need to bring on the test day?Candidates need to bring the very same identification file (usually a passport) used throughout registration. This ID needs to stand and include an identifiable picture.
